• ベストアンサー

あるセルが”任意文字列”の時、隣のセルを塗りつぶす

Windows XP上のExcel97(古いですね・・・)を使っています。 あるセルが任意文字列の時、隣のセルを任意の色で塗りつぶしたいのですが そのようなことが可能でしたら方法を教えてください。 よろしくお願いいた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• mshr1962
  • ベストアンサー率39% (7417/18945)
回答No.2

「書式」「条件付き書式」で可能です。 例 B1セルで「書式」「条件付き書式」 「セルの値が▼」の「▼」を押して「数式が」を選択 「数式が▼」「=A1="任意の文字列"」として「書式」ボタンで「パターン」タブで塗りつぶしの色を選択 ※「追加」ボタンで最大3つの条件設定が可能です。

s201006ljp
質問者

お礼

イコールが二つあって違和感ありましたが まったく問題なくうまくいきました! ありがとうございます。

その他の回答 (1)

  • Cupper-2
  • ベストアンサー率29% (1342/4565)
回答No.1

塗りつぶされるセルで『条件付き書式』を設定すれば…。 A1セルに "色" と言う文字が入力されたら B1セルの色を変えるというなら、B1セルに…  =FIND("色",A1) と言う【式】の【条件】を設定してあげればいい。 あとは塗りつぶす色を条件付き書式の設定の中で選択しましょう。

s201006ljp
質問者

お礼

ありがとうございます!

関連するQ&A